Our team of facade engineers provide facade testing in line with the following procedures:
AAMA 501.2 Quality Assurance and Water Field Check of Installed Storefronts, Curtain Walls and Sloped Glazing Systems; or
ASTM E1105 (Standard Test Method for Field Determination of Water Penetration of Installed Exterior Windows, Skylights, Doors, and Curtain Walls); or
CWCT TN41 Site testing for watertightness; or
A tailored test to suit your building’s specifications.

ASTM E1105
ASTM E1105 is an essential test that ensures your building’s exterior can effectively resist water infiltration, keeping your property safe and dry no matter the weather.
This test evaluates how well windows, doors, and curtain walls prevent water from entering during simulated wind driven rainfall and pressure conditions. By applying controlled water and pressure to the installed exterior systems, we can check for any leaks or weaknesses in the structure. This ensures everything is sealed properly before the project is finalised.
